Bad Omens - Bad Omens (CD)

Bad Omens - Bad Omens (CD)

SKU : 817424015738

Regular price $13.99


/
Details: The signing of Los Angeles CA AltRock/Metal group BAD OMENS was announced in December 2015, and they hit the ground running, building from the bottom, up! With the release...

View More Details